Several areas in Metro Manila , Batangas, Laguna, Cavite, Bulacan, and Quezon will experience power interruptions this week due to maintenance work. Muntinlupa City will have a power interruption from December 3-4, 2024, between 11:30 p.m. and 4:30 a.m., affecting multiple subdivisions. In Pasay City, power will be interrupted from December 4, 2024, from 8:30 a.m. to 2 p.m. Quezon City's Loyola Heights will have a power interruption from December 5-6, 2024, from 11 p.m. to 2 a.m.
Silang will also lose power from 10 a.m. to 3 p.m. on December 4, 2024, due to work on electricity facilities and lightning protection devices
